Career:
Juliette Kayyem’s career in public service began in the 1990s when she worked as a civil rights attorney. She later transitioned into government work, serving as the Massachusetts Governor’s Homeland Security Advisor from 2007 to 2009. In 2009, she was appointed as the Assistant Secretary for Intergovernmental Affairs at the U.S. Department of Homeland Security. She has also served as a national security analyst for CNN and a faculty member at Harvard’s Kennedy School of Government.
